When a child utters the word "mama," it may signify meanings as varied as "There goes Mama," "Come here, Mama," and "You are my

Mama." Such single words used by children to express complex meanings are known as _________.

Answer:

- Holophrases.

Explanation:

As per the question, the child uses single word like 'mama' to convey various complex meanings like 'Come here, Mama', 'You are my Mama', etc. exemplify that he is using 'holophrases' while learning to speak the language. Such phrases(holophrases) do not possess a grammatical intent but a simple vocalization that the child crams while learning and uses in order to convey his thought through that specific single word. Thus, <u>'holophrases'</u> is the correct answer.
